In volleyball, a set is a skillful act of a player precisely and swiftly pushing the ball into the air to set up a teammate for an attack. In simple terms, a set in volleyball refers to the act where a player (usually called the setter) sets up the ball for another player (typically referred to as the front hitter) who will then attempt an attack.
